Bankland reclamation in Youyu, Shanxi
Youyu, Shanxi, is situated on an alluvial basin surrounded by hills along the perimeter. Cangtouhe River and its tributaries flow through the central region. Currently effort is directed toward converting the wide expanse of the river flood plain into bankland for cultivation by training the rivers with earth levees. The reclamation program must be supplemented by flood-control projects upstream, and has been successful, though a lot more can be done.
A large number of warping dams have been created in the branch gullies to create warping land and they also help to reduce flood flow.
